Anbalagan M. is a 63-year-old Independent candidate contesting from the Tiruvannamalai constituency in Tamil Nadu. A 12th pass educated individual who identifies his profession as a daily wage worker, he represents a grassroots candidacy with declared assets of just Rs. 10,505 and no immovable property or liabilities. His affidavit shows no criminal cases pending against him.
